9.2 Chemical and Biochemical Sedimentary Rocks

Some tiny marine organisms (e.g., diatoms and radiolaria) make their tests from silica. When they die their tiny shells (or tests) settle slowly to the bottom of the lake or ocean, where they accumulate and are transformed into chert. How Silica Sand is Used in Glass Manufacturing PFS

2021年4月7日  The following is the process for making flat glass, which is commonly produced with silica sand. Batched The main components, including the silica sand, limestone, soda, and recycled glass, are weighed and sorted into batches.
